Trigger finger release is a surgical procedure designed to alleviate the discomfort and functional limitations associated with trigger finger, a condition that occurs when the tendons in the fingers become inflamed, leading to difficulty in straightening the affected digit. This condition is often characterized by a painful clicking or locking sensation as the finger bends and straightens. During the surgery, the patient is typically placed under local anesthesia, ensuring that the area is numbed while the individual remains awake and alert. The surgeon begins by making a small incision in the palm of the hand over the affected finger. Once access to the tendon sheath is achieved, the surgeon carefully dissects and releases the constricted area, which is the band of tissue that has become thickened and is preventing smooth tendon movement. This release allows the tendon to glide freely, eliminating the locking and pain associated with the condition. After the release is completed, the incision is closed with sutures, and a sterile dressing is applied. Post-operatively, patients are usually advised to keep the hand elevated and to begin gentle range-of-motion exercises as soon as possible to promote healing and restore function. Recovery from trigger finger release is generally swift, with most individuals experiencing a significant reduction in pain and improvement in finger mobility within weeks of the procedure. Complications are rare, though potential risks may include infection, nerve damage, or persistent stiffness. The success rate for trigger finger release is high, with many patients expressing satisfaction with the outcome, allowing them to return to normal activities and improve their quality of life. Overall, this simple yet effective procedure has proven to be an invaluable option for individuals suffering from this frustrating and painful condition, providing them the relief they seek and the ability to regain full use of their hands. It's essential for patients to have a thorough discussion with their healthcare provider regarding the procedure, expected outcomes, and rehabilitation plans to ensure a smooth recovery process. Through proper pre-operative assessment and post-operative care, patients can navigate their path to recovery with confidence, ultimately leading to improved hand function and a return to daily activities previously hindered by trigger finger.
